At-Home Whitening Options
For those on a budget or wanting to whiten their teeth before the big day, there are several at-home whitening options available. Over-the-counter whitening products, such as whitening strips, gels, trays, and toothpastes, are easy to use and can be effective in lightening surface stains. However, these products may not be as effective in removing more severe discoloration. It is important to read the instructions carefully and follow them as directed in order to get the best results.
For those looking for a more professional-level whitening, there are also at-home kits available that provide a stronger whitening solution. These kits typically come with custom-fitted trays and a stronger bleaching solution than the over-the-counter products. Dietary Changes to Enhance Teeth Whitening Results
Eating certain foods can help to naturally whiten teeth, while avoiding certain others can prevent staining. Try to eat foods that are high in fiber, such as apples, carrots, and celery, as they help to scrub plaque from the surface of the teeth. Additionally, foods that are high in calcium, such as cheese, yogurt, and green vegetables, can help to strengthen teeth and reduce staining. Avoiding dark-colored beverages, such as coffee, tea, and red wine, will also help to prevent staining.
The Best Time to Schedule Teeth Whitening Treatments
For the best results, it's best to schedule teeth whitening treatments at least two to three weeks before the wedding. This gives enough time for the whitening to take effect and for any sensitivity caused by the treatment to dissipate before the big day.
